{"passport":{"unfragile":{"@version":"1.0","version":"2026-05","artifact":{"id":"tool_journey-io","slug":"journey-io","name":"Journey.io","type":"product","url":"https://journey.io","page_url":"https://unfragile.ai/journey-io","categories":["automation"],"tags":[],"pricing":{"model":"freemium","free":true,"starting_price":null},"status":"active","verified":false},"capabilities":[{"id":"tool_journey-io__cap_0","uri":"capability://automation.workflow.multi.channel.customer.engagement.orchestration","name":"multi-channel customer engagement orchestration","description":"Coordinates customer communications across email, SMS, and in-app channels through a unified campaign builder that sequences messages based on customer lifecycle stage and behavioral triggers. The platform uses event-driven architecture to listen for customer actions (signup, purchase, feature usage) and automatically route them through predefined engagement workflows, eliminating manual campaign management across disconnected tools.","intents":["I need to send targeted emails to customers at specific lifecycle stages without manually managing separate email lists","I want to trigger SMS notifications when customers complete onboarding milestones","I need to coordinate multi-channel campaigns where email, SMS, and in-app messages work together in sequence"],"best_for":["Early-stage B2B SaaS teams (<50 people) managing customer engagement without dedicated marketing ops","Founders building lean go-to-market motions who need channel coordination without enterprise complexity"],"limitations":["No advanced segmentation based on predictive analytics or lookalike audiences — limited to rule-based behavioral triggers","Multi-channel orchestration lacks the sophistication of Klaviyo's probabilistic send-time optimization or HubSpot's AI-driven content recommendations","Unknown whether platform supports A/B testing across channels simultaneously or only within individual channels"],"requires":["Customer data integration via API or CSV import","Email domain verification for SMTP sending","SMS provider account (Twilio or similar) for SMS channel activation"],"input_types":["customer event data (JSON)","CSV customer lists","behavioral trigger definitions (rule-based)"],"output_types":["sent email/SMS logs","engagement metrics (open rate, click rate, conversion)","customer journey visualization"],"categories":["automation-workflow","customer-engagement"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_1","uri":"capability://automation.workflow.sales.engagement.workflow.automation.with.email.sequencing","name":"sales engagement workflow automation with email sequencing","description":"Automates outbound sales sequences by creating multi-step email campaigns with conditional branching based on recipient engagement (opens, clicks, replies). The system tracks email opens and clicks in real-time, automatically advancing prospects through sequences or triggering alternative paths if engagement thresholds aren't met, reducing manual follow-up work for sales teams.","intents":["I want to automatically send follow-up emails to prospects who opened my initial outreach but didn't click","I need to remove prospects from sequences if they reply or unsubscribe without manual intervention","I want to track which prospects are most engaged and prioritize manual outreach accordingly"],"best_for":["Sales teams at early-stage B2B SaaS companies with <10 sales reps who need lightweight automation","Founders doing their own outreach who want to scale email sequences without hiring sales ops"],"limitations":["No native integration with LinkedIn for profile-based personalization or social selling workflows","Lacks advanced deliverability optimization features (DKIM/SPF configuration, warm-up sequences) found in Outreach or SalesLoft","Unknown whether platform supports dynamic content personalization beyond basic merge tags (company name, first name)","No built-in CRM data enrichment — requires manual list building or third-party enrichment tools"],"requires":["Email domain with SMTP access or Gmail/Outlook account","Prospect list in CSV or manual entry","Email verification tool (optional but recommended for deliverability)"],"input_types":["prospect email lists (CSV)","email template text with merge tags","engagement rules (if opened, if clicked, if replied)"],"output_types":["email send logs with timestamps","open/click tracking events","engagement metrics per prospect","sequence completion status"],"categories":["automation-workflow","text-generation-language"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_2","uri":"capability://automation.workflow.customer.onboarding.workflow.builder.with.progress.tracking","name":"customer onboarding workflow builder with progress tracking","description":"Provides a visual workflow editor to design multi-step onboarding sequences that guide new customers through product setup, feature adoption, and success milestones. The platform tracks customer progress through each step (email sent, link clicked, feature activated), displays onboarding completion status in dashboards, and automatically triggers next steps or escalations when customers get stuck or fall behind expected timelines.","intents":["I need to create a structured onboarding flow that ensures every new customer completes critical setup steps in order","I want to automatically send help resources when customers haven't activated key features within expected timeframes","I need visibility into which customers are at risk of churn due to incomplete onboarding"],"best_for":["B2B SaaS founders building onboarding processes without dedicated customer success teams","Early-stage companies where onboarding is a critical retention lever but budget doesn't allow specialized tools like Appcues or Pendo"],"limitations":["No in-app guidance or product tours — onboarding is email/SMS-driven rather than embedded in the product UI","Lacks advanced analytics like feature adoption heatmaps or cohort-based success metrics found in Appcues or Pendo","Unknown whether platform supports conditional branching based on customer attributes (company size, plan tier) or only behavioral triggers","No native integration with product analytics tools — requires manual data export or webhook setup to correlate onboarding completion with feature usage"],"requires":["Customer data with email addresses","Product feature list or setup checklist defined","Integration with product (via API or webhook) to track feature activation events (optional but recommended)"],"input_types":["onboarding step definitions (text, email templates)","customer attributes (company, plan, signup date)","feature activation events (JSON webhooks)"],"output_types":["onboarding progress dashboards","customer completion status (% complete)","at-risk customer lists","onboarding completion metrics"],"categories":["automation-workflow","planning-reasoning"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_3","uri":"capability://data.processing.analysis.unified.customer.data.aggregation.and.segmentation","name":"unified customer data aggregation and segmentation","description":"Centralizes customer data from multiple sources (email signups, CRM imports, product events) into a single customer profile, then enables segmentation based on behavioral attributes (signup date, email engagement, feature usage) and custom properties. Segments are automatically updated as customer data changes, allowing dynamic audience targeting across sales, marketing, and onboarding workflows without manual list maintenance.","intents":["I want a single source of truth for customer data instead of managing separate lists in email, CRM, and product tools","I need to segment customers by onboarding completion status and automatically send targeted campaigns to those who are stuck","I want to exclude customers from sales outreach if they're already in an onboarding sequence"],"best_for":["Early-stage teams with fragmented customer data across multiple tools who need a lightweight CDP alternative","Founders managing customer data manually in spreadsheets who want to automate segmentation"],"limitations":["Unknown data warehouse capacity or retention limits — unclear if platform supports historical data analysis or only current state","No advanced identity resolution or cross-device tracking — likely limited to email-based customer matching","Lacks predictive segmentation (churn risk, lifetime value prediction) found in enterprise CDPs like Segment or mParticle","Unknown whether platform supports real-time segment updates or batch processing only"],"requires":["Customer data source (email list, CRM export, product event API)","API credentials for data sources or CSV import capability","Definition of segmentation rules (behavioral attributes, custom properties)"],"input_types":["CSV customer lists","CRM data (via API or import)","product event data (JSON webhooks)","custom customer attributes"],"output_types":["unified customer profiles","dynamic audience segments","segment membership lists (CSV export)","segment size and composition metrics"],"categories":["data-processing-analysis","memory-knowledge"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_4","uri":"capability://data.processing.analysis.campaign.performance.analytics.and.attribution","name":"campaign performance analytics and attribution","description":"Tracks metrics across sales, marketing, and onboarding campaigns (email open rates, click rates, conversion rates, revenue attributed) and displays them in unified dashboards. The platform correlates campaign engagement with downstream actions (feature adoption, expansion revenue, churn) to measure campaign ROI, though attribution methodology and multi-touch attribution support are unknown.","intents":["I want to see which email campaigns drive the most customer signups and revenue","I need to understand if onboarding emails correlate with feature adoption and retention","I want to compare performance across sales sequences, marketing campaigns, and onboarding workflows to optimize budget allocation"],"best_for":["Early-stage founders who need basic campaign ROI visibility without investing in dedicated analytics tools","Small marketing/sales teams who want to justify spend and optimize campaigns without hiring data analysts"],"limitations":["Unknown whether platform supports multi-touch attribution or only last-click attribution","Likely limited to first-party data only — no integration with web analytics tools (Google Analytics, Mixpanel) for cross-platform attribution","Unknown if platform tracks revenue attribution beyond email/SMS campaigns or integrates with payment systems (Stripe, Paddle)","No advanced cohort analysis or retention curves — likely limited to aggregate metrics only"],"requires":["Campaign data (emails sent, SMS sent, onboarding steps completed)","Conversion event tracking (signup, purchase, feature activation)","Optional: revenue data integration for ROI calculation"],"input_types":["campaign event logs (sends, opens, clicks)","conversion events (purchases, signups, feature activations)","revenue data (optional)"],"output_types":["campaign performance dashboards","metrics (open rate, click rate, conversion rate, ROI)","attribution reports","trend analysis over time"],"categories":["data-processing-analysis","search-retrieval"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_5","uri":"capability://text.generation.language.template.library.and.workflow.templates","name":"template library and workflow templates","description":"Provides pre-built email templates, SMS templates, and onboarding workflow templates that users can customize for common use cases (product launch, customer reactivation, onboarding sequences). Templates include merge tags for personalization and conditional logic for branching, reducing time to launch campaigns for non-technical users.","intents":["I want to quickly launch an onboarding sequence without designing it from scratch","I need email templates that follow best practices for open rates and conversions","I want to copy a successful sales sequence template and customize it for my product"],"best_for":["Non-technical founders and small teams without marketing/sales ops expertise","Teams looking to launch campaigns quickly without hiring copywriters or workflow designers"],"limitations":["Unknown depth and breadth of template library — unclear if templates cover niche use cases or only common scenarios","Templates likely generic and not industry-specific, reducing relevance for specialized verticals","No AI-powered template generation or content suggestions — templates are static and require manual customization","Unknown whether templates are versioned or updated based on performance data"],"requires":["Access to template library (included in freemium or paid tier)","Basic understanding of merge tags and conditional logic"],"input_types":["template selection","customization parameters (company name, product name, merge tags)"],"output_types":["customized email/SMS templates","workflow definitions with branching logic"],"categories":["text-generation-language","automation-workflow"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_6","uri":"capability://tool.use.integration.api.based.customer.event.tracking.and.webhook.integration","name":"api-based customer event tracking and webhook integration","description":"Accepts customer event data (feature usage, purchases, support tickets) via REST API or webhooks, allowing external systems to trigger Journey.io workflows. Events are processed in real-time to update customer profiles and automatically advance customers through onboarding or engagement sequences based on product behavior, enabling product-driven engagement loops.","intents":["I want to trigger an onboarding email when a customer activates a specific feature in my product","I need to automatically enroll customers in a retention campaign when they haven't logged in for 7 days","I want to send an upsell email when a customer reaches usage limits on their current plan"],"best_for":["Product teams building product-driven engagement loops without dedicated marketing ops","Developers integrating Journey.io with custom product stacks via webhooks"],"limitations":["Unknown API rate limits or latency — unclear if real-time event processing is guaranteed or if there's batch processing delay","No native SDK for popular languages (Python, JavaScript, Go) — likely requires manual HTTP requests or community-built SDKs","Unknown webhook retry logic or failure handling — unclear if missed events are logged or if there's a replay mechanism","No built-in event schema validation — likely requires manual testing to ensure event data matches expected format"],"requires":["API documentation and endpoint URLs","API key or authentication credentials","Ability to send HTTP POST requests from product code or webhook service"],"input_types":["JSON event payloads (feature usage, purchases, support tickets)","customer identifiers (email, user ID)"],"output_types":["event acknowledgment (HTTP 200)","customer profile updates","workflow trigger confirmations"],"categories":["tool-use-integration","automation-workflow"],"confidence":0.5,"matches":0,"success_rate":0},{"id":"tool_journey-io__cap_7","uri":"capability://automation.workflow.freemium.tier.with.limited.feature.access","name":"freemium tier with limited feature access","description":"Offers a free tier with restricted access to core features (likely limited email sends, fewer automation rules, basic segmentation) to lower barrier to entry for early-stage teams. Feature parity between freemium and paid tiers is unclear, making it difficult to assess upgrade path and ROI without trial or documentation review.","intents":["I want to test Journey.io without paying to see if it fits our workflow","I need a free tool to manage basic email campaigns and onboarding sequences for my early-stage startup","I want to understand what features unlock at each paid tier before committing budget"],"best_for":["Early-stage startups and bootstrapped founders with minimal budget for customer engagement tools","Teams evaluating multiple platforms and wanting to test before purchasing"],"limitations":["Unknown feature parity between freemium and paid tiers — unclear which features are gated and at what price point","Freemium tier likely has send volume limits, restricting scalability as customer base grows","Unknown whether freemium tier includes API access or if it's restricted to paid plans","No transparency on upgrade path or pricing tiers, making ROI evaluation difficult"],"requires":["Email account for signup","No credit card required for freemium tier (assumed)"],"input_types":["user account creation"],"output_types":["access to freemium features","upgrade prompts to paid tiers"],"categories":["automation-workflow"],"confidence":0.5,"matches":0,"success_rate":0}],"trust":{"score":38,"verified":false,"data_access_risk":"high","permissions":["Customer data integration via API or CSV import","Email domain verification for SMTP sending","SMS provider account (Twilio or similar) for SMS channel activation","Email domain with SMTP access or Gmail/Outlook account","Prospect list in CSV or manual entry","Email verification tool (optional but recommended for deliverability)","Customer data with email addresses","Product feature list or setup checklist defined","Integration with product (via API or webhook) to track feature activation events (optional but recommended)","Customer data source (email list, CRM export, product event API)"],"failure_modes":["No advanced segmentation based on predictive analytics or lookalike audiences — limited to rule-based behavioral triggers","Multi-channel orchestration lacks the sophistication of Klaviyo's probabilistic send-time optimization or HubSpot's AI-driven content recommendations","Unknown whether platform supports A/B testing across channels simultaneously or only within individual channels","No native integration with LinkedIn for profile-based personalization or social selling workflows","Lacks advanced deliverability optimization features (DKIM/SPF configuration, warm-up sequences) found in Outreach or SalesLoft","Unknown whether platform supports dynamic content personalization beyond basic merge tags (company name, first name)","No built-in CRM data enrichment — requires manual list building or third-party enrichment tools","No in-app guidance or product tours — onboarding is email/SMS-driven rather than embedded in the product UI","Lacks advanced analytics like feature adoption heatmaps or cohort-based success metrics found in Appcues or Pendo","Unknown whether platform supports conditional branching based on customer attributes (company size, plan tier) or only behavioral triggers","builder identity is not verified yet","no observed match outcomes yet"],"rank_breakdown":{"adoption":0.2833333333333333,"quality":0.63,"ecosystem":0.25,"match_graph":0.25,"freshness":0.75,"weights":{"adoption":0.25,"quality":0.25,"ecosystem":0.1,"match_graph":0.35,"freshness":0.05}},"observed_outcomes":{"matches":0,"success_rate":0,"avg_confidence":0,"top_intents":[],"last_matched_at":null},"maintenance":{"status":"active","updated_at":"2026-05-24T12:16:31.446Z","last_scraped_at":"2026-04-05T13:23:42.562Z","last_commit":null},"community":{"stars":null,"forks":null,"weekly_downloads":null,"model_downloads":null,"model_likes":null}},"distribution":{"claim_url":"https://unfragile.ai/submit?claim=journey-io","compare_url":"https://unfragile.ai/compare?artifact=journey-io"}},"signature":"UVJ/pw44Yv9uK6E7qdn0xtEn6AznPtPQyrt+zAnkUxxUc6PiiKGg/0hrPDhbRjcULZbAec9PZAwk6T0pgiriBQ==","signedAt":"2026-06-21T03:00:22.601Z","signedBy":"unfragile.ai","version":1},"_links":{"self":"https://unfragile.ai/api/v1/passport/journey-io","artifact":"https://unfragile.ai/journey-io","verify":"https://unfragile.ai/api/v1/verify?slug=journey-io","publicKey":"https://unfragile.ai/api/v1/trust-passport-public-key","spec":"https://unfragile.ai/trust","schema":"https://unfragile.ai/schema.json","docs":"https://unfragile.ai/docs"}}